About the Role:

We are expanding our project delivery capabilities at SAFAA Group of Companies and are looking to onboard an experienced MEP professional for a key leadership role within our Project Management function.

This position will support the execution of a large-scale shopping mall development, with a strong focus on electrical infrastructure, utilities coordination, and integrated MEP delivery, ensuring timely execution, statutory compliance, and seamless handover of retail units to tenants.


Key Responsibilities:

Electrical Systems Leadership (Core Focus)

  • Lead execution of HT/LT systems, including substations, transformers, RMU, DG sets, synchronization panels, UPS systems, bus ducts, and lighting systems
  • Ensure accurate load calculations and demand planning aligned with mall operations
  • Review and approve electrical shop drawings and BOQs
  • Oversee earthing and lightning protection systems


Utilities & External Interface Management

  • Coordinate with statutory authorities (e.g., TANGEDCO and local bodies) for power approvals and energization
  • Manage HT applications, transformer yard readiness, metering, and transition from temporary to permanent power
  • Liaise for water supply, sewer connections, STP/WTP integration, and DG diesel storage approvals


MEP Systems Integration

  • Oversee coordination across HVAC, fire fighting, plumbing, drainage, and ELV systems (CCTV, BMS, PA, access control)
  • Ensure clash-free integration of all services across disciplines


Tenant Handover & Fit-Out Coordination

  • Define and implement Tenant Design Guidelines (TDG)
  • Manage handover of bare shell / warm shell units
  • Coordinate power allocation, metering, and utility connections for each retail unit
  • Review and approve tenant MEP drawings, load requirements, and fit-out proposals
  • Ensure compliance with mall standards and fire & safety regulations


Testing, Commissioning & Handover

  • Plan and execute electrical testing, DG trials, lighting verification, and integrated MEP commissioning
  • Conduct trial runs for mall operations readiness
  • Lead preparation of as-built drawings, O&M manuals, and asset registers


Statutory Compliance & Approvals

  • Ensure compliance with CMDA, Fire Department NOC, and Electrical Inspectorate requirements
  • Coordinate inspections and closure of statutory observations


Planning, Cost & Contract Management

  • Track MEP progress against schedule and manage delivery timelines
  • Review contractor bills, variations, and support value engineering initiatives
  • Manage procurement timelines for long-lead electrical items


Team & Stakeholder Coordination

  • Lead coordination between MEP consultants, contractors, architects, and mall operations team
  • Conduct weekly progress reviews, coordination meetings, and issue resolution workshops


Key Deliverables:

  • Fully energized mall with stable HT/LT systems
  • Commissioned DG backup and electrical infrastructure
  • Operational lighting, ventilation, and safety systems
  • Retail units handed over with utilities ready
  • All statutory approvals and compliance achieved
  • Zero major MEP snags at mall opening
